#b9900d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b9900d is composed of 72.5% red, 56.5% green and 5.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 22.2% magenta, 93% yellow and 27.5% black. It has a hue angle of 45.7 degrees, a saturation of 86.9% and a lightness of 38.8%. #b9900d color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ff1a with #732100. Closest websafe color is: #cc9900.

#b9900d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#b9900d has RGB values of R:185, G:144, B:13 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.22, Y:0.93, K:0.27. Its decimal value is 12161037.

Shades and Tints of #b9900d
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020100 is the darkest color, while #fefaee is the lightest one.

Tones of #b9900d
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#656461 is the less saturated color, while #c19405 is the most saturated one.
